Mastering Line Quality and Curvature
The most important element of any successful circle-based artwork is line weight. By varying the press of your pen or pencil, you can make a sensation of depth and weight. Consider the following proficiency to raise your strokes:
- Consistent Gyration: Practice drawing circle expend your shoulder rather than your wrist to ensure smooth, continuous bow.
- Layer Concentration: Use finer lines for national circular structures and heavier, sheer lines for the outer border to make a focal point.
- Cross-Hatching within Bender: Rather of consecutive cross-hatching, postdate the configuration of your O shape to delineate its globular book.

Building a Consistent Artistic Workflow
Consistence is the assay-mark of a skilled artist. Developing a structure workflow for your O-focused drawings ensures that you keep momentum even when a part turn complex. A mutual workflow includes:
- Conceptualization: Defining the purpose of the rotary elements - are they decorative, representational, or strictly nonfigurative?
- Initial Sketching: Demonstrate the skeletal structure with light, non-photo blue lines.
- Polish the Curvature: Iterating on the main circular forms to accomplish the desired proportion and flowing.
- Rendering and Detail: Supply the terminal weight and textural details that make the draw pop.
